Transaction 50eab97813922e4f05018c45303fc484749b4995d5a2b1b416deeccd74378afc

1 Input
2 Outputs
  • 50eab97813922e4f05018c45303fc484749b4995d5a2b1b416deeccd74378afc:0
  • value  18750275276
    address  35aHMzQuyM8CERFHBQ8e7Vf2KjfnLAWErG
  • 50eab97813922e4f05018c45303fc484749b4995d5a2b1b416deeccd74378afc:1
  • value  155742
    address  3KzM55aHzV25pLXYoAjkZU4i3U1ZV12Lmk